C.G. Conn (Elkhart) vintage cornet, #103,079 (1908), has 99% good original satin silver plate finish, gold wash to the inside of the bell, original case and mouthpiece. Very good floral engraving to the bell. Never any big dents, minor minor dings removed in our shop. The bell is engraved “ The / Perfected / Wonder / C.G. CONN / maker / Elkhart. / Ind. “ with very nice original floral engraving. Second valve casing is stamped “ M / 103,079 / our label / m.p.b. / p. h. u. / factory 34 / Pat. April / 2, 1907”. Valve casings are also stamped “ 1 / 2 / 3 “. Pistons are stamped, on the spring box “ 1 / 2 / 3 “ plus serial number 103,079. Not certain how many of these that Conn made, but it’s the first we’ve ever had in our shop. As the instrument is shown, the B-flat tuning slide is in place, at the end of the mouthpipe. By pressing the quick-change push that’s just below the water-key, the main tuning slide plus all three valve slides extend to the key of A. If you fit the cornet with the smaller main tuning slide, then press the quick-change push, the cornet extends the tuning slide plus the valve slides to B-flat. ALL parts on this one are original. No replacement bits and pieces, nothing that’s NOT original. Even the set-screws for the quick-change tuning mechanism. Pistons are original, nickel-silver alloy with brass ports. Pistons do show some pitting to the surface of the metal, though. If you’re a purist and want “original original original”, then use heavier valve oil and don’t worry about it. But if you want the valves to be perfect, add $200 and we’ll send it to Anderson Plating for a full re-build. Condition on our cornet is a good “9.9 on a scale of ten”. Price includes the original case that looks almost new, as well as the original “CONN WONDER” mouthpiece. Price also includes the shorter (key of C) main tuning slide, plus original lyre and original valve cleaning rod. The case handle is NOT original, but everything else is. Seems to us as if it’s a rare piece, never any damage, minor silver wear, all parts original.
